Tope Awotona turned a scheduling frustration into a global company

The Nigerian-born founder built Calendly around a simple coordination problem.

His story is a lesson in patient product focus and the commercial power of removing everyday friction.

Calendly grew from an Atlanta-founded start-up into a widely used platform.
